GREENSBORO, N.C. — Gift cards are among the most popular and easiest gifts to buy. Capitol One estimates that 64% of U.S. consumers purchase gift cards as holiday gifts, which is why scammers have ...
ProPublica is a nonprofit newsroom that investigates abuses of power. Sign up to receive our biggest stories as soon as they’re published. Maryland Gov. Wes Moore recently signed the Gift Card Scams ...